本文实例讲述了PHP多进程
分类:彩世界开奖app苹果下载-编程

正文实例呈报了PHP多进程。分享给大家供大家参谋,具体如下:

PHP创立多进度要求动用到pcntl模块 在编写翻译时累积--enable-pcntl张开进度调节协理,不是Unix类系统不帮衬此模块

php官方网站介绍 ,pcntl_fork — 在当下进度近些日子地点发生疏支。

译注:fork是创建了三个子经过,父进程和子进度都从fork的任务上马向下继续推行,分裂的是父进度实施进度中,获得的fork重临值为子进度号,而子进程获得的是0。战败时,在 父进度上下文重回-1,不会成立子进度,并且会引发多个PHP错误。

运营下边面代码,会再次回到三个值,八个是0和子进程的PID;

运营方面程序意识经过数指数拉长恰恰是2^5=三10个;原因是每一条都进行了while循环,到结尾成了经过的指数增加——也正是说fork的时候把while循环也带了进去,父进程在奉行fork的进度中;会获得子进度的进度号

而子进程会的取得是0;意味着0正是子进度注明;纠正后代码是这么的

越来越多关于PHP相关内容感兴趣的读者可查看本站专项论题:《PHP进度与线程操作手艺总计》、《PHP互连网编制程序技艺总括》、《PHP基本语法入门教程》、《PHP数组操作手艺大全》、《php字符串用法总结》、《php+mysql数据库操作入门教程》及《php习感觉常数据库操作技巧汇总》

但愿本文所述对大家PHP程序设计有着援救。

本文由彩世界开奖发布于彩世界开奖app苹果下载-编程,转载请注明出处:本文实例讲述了PHP多进程

上一篇:System V共享内存的相关函数 下一篇:没有了
猜你喜欢
热门排行
精彩图文